[QUOTE="AUFC, post: 809475, member: 3230"] I intend to cheer on my alma mater to conference championships whether we're FBS or D3, but I don't think you can claim that attendance wouldn't drop if we were D3. UChicago is an interesting use-case. They were Big Ten in the 20th century and these days they barely pull 1000 fans a game. That school has undoubtedly done well on endowment and prestige but we'll never know if they would be revered on the same level (or above) as Stanford had they kept D1 athletics. Highest attendance in D3 in 2019 was [URL='http://fs.ncaa.org/Docs/stats/football_records/Attendance/2019.pdf']7,000 fans a game[/URL]. While none of those teams cited have recently dropped from D1, I would imagine Bobby Dodd would be a ghost town if we were playing against schools like Berry. [/QUOTE]
